O direito á imagem aplica-se mesmo se o acto de fotografar ou filmar outra pessoa for praticado sem intenção de devassar a vida privada, mas contra a vontade dessa pessoa, comete-se uma infracção diferente da de invadir a vida privada(embora punida com as mesmas penas), o crime de gravações e fotografias ilícitas, que visa proteger especificamente a imagem das pessoas, mesmo quando não esteja em causa a sua intimidade ou vida privada.
